http://www.jianshu.com/p/702642dfc808 motor-yacht-club wachauWebOct 23, 2024 · The Cherry-pick option in the pull request menu in Azure Repos does the following: Creates a new topic branch from the pull request's target branch. Cherry-picks all changes from the pull request's source branch to the new topic branch.
